Learn How to Win with a Discovered Attack: Exposed King
This middlegame puzzle is a classic example of a discovered attack against an exposed king. White’s pieces are coordinated so that one forcing move opens a line, creates a check, and simultaneously reveals pressure on a valuable target behind it. The position also shows how tactical motifs can combine: a pinned piece, a vulnerable king, and loose defenders. In classical chess, these patterns often decide games faster than material count suggests.
